Understanding Financial Statecraft: A Key to Global Influence
Financial statecraft refers to the use of economic tools and financial instruments to achieve strategic objectives, such as influencing the behavior of other nations, promoting economic development, or advancing national security interests. Case Studies: Financial Statecraft in Action
Several real-world case studies illustrate the effectiveness of financial statecraft in achieving strategic objectives. For example, the European Union's use of economic sanctions against Russia following the annexation of Crimea demonstrates the potential of financial statecraft to influence the behavior of nations. Another example is the use of financial statecraft by China to promote its economic interests in Africa, where the government has employed a range of economic tools, including investment agreements and trade deals, to secure access to natural resources and markets.
